在移动互联网的浪潮中,H5网页开发以其跨平台、易分享的特性,成为连接用户与内容的桥梁。作为长期深耕于此领域的开发者,我深知技术迭代与市场需求对H5开发的深远影响。今天,我想结合过往的实战经验,谈谈H5网页开发的几个关键点,希望能为同行们提供一些参考。
一、H5网页开发基础概览
在探讨H5网页开发的细节之前,我们首先要明确其核心价值与基本要素。H5以其丰富的多媒体支持、良好的用户体验设计,为网页赋予了更多可能性。我们将从以下几个方面深入探讨:
1. 技术选型与架构规划
H5开发需综合考虑性能、兼容性与维护性。选择合适的框架(如Vue、React)和库(如jQuery、Axios),能显著提升开发效率与质量。同时,合理的架构规划是确保项目长期稳定运行的关键。
2. 界面设计与交互体验
界面设计应遵循简洁、直观的原则,确保信息传达的准确性与高效性。交互体验则需注重流畅性与反馈机制,让用户操作更加自然、舒适。
3. 性能优化与SEO
性能优化是H5网页开发不可忽视的一环。通过代码压缩、图片优化、懒加载等技术手段,可以有效提升页面加载速度。同时,良好的SEO策略也是提升网页曝光度与流量的重要途径。
二、H5网页开发的挑战与应对
随着技术的发展与市场的变化,H5网页开发也面临着诸多挑战。如何有效应对这些挑战,成为我们共同关注的焦点。
1. 跨平台兼容性问题
不同浏览器、不同设备之间的兼容性问题一直是H5开发的痛点。通过使用现代化的CSS属性、JavaScript库以及自动化测试工具,可以大大降低兼容性问题带来的风险。
2. 性能瓶颈的突破
随着页面功能的日益丰富,性能瓶颈也愈发明显。采用分块加载、代码分割、Web Workers等技术手段,可以有效提升页面性能。
3. 用户体验的持续优化
用户体验是H5网页开发的核心竞争力。通过用户调研、数据分析等手段,不断发现并解决用户痛点,持续优化用户体验,是提升产品竞争力的关键。
三、H5网页开发的未来趋势
展望未来,H5网页开发将呈现出更加多元化、智能化的趋势。以下是我对未来趋势的几点预测:
1. PWA的兴起
PWA(Progressive Web Apps)作为一种结合了最佳Web和App功能的技术,将为用户带来更加接近原生App的体验。随着PWA技术的不断成熟,其应用场景也将越来越广泛。
2. 智能化交互的普及
随着AI技术的不断发展,智能化交互将成为H5网页开发的重要趋势。通过语音识别、自然语言处理等技术手段,可以实现更加自然、便捷的交互方式。
3. 安全性的强化
随着网络安全问题的日益严峻,H5网页开发也将更加注重安全性。通过HTTPS加密、CSP(内容安全策略)等技术手段,可以有效提升网页的安全性。
四、实战案例分析
为了更好地理解H5网页开发的实践应用,我们可以选取一些成功案例进行深入分析。这些案例不仅展示了H5技术的强大功能,也为我们提供了宝贵的经验借鉴。
1. 案例一:XX电商平台H5页面优化
针对该电商平台H5页面加载速度慢、用户体验不佳的问题,我们进行了全面的性能优化。通过代码压缩、图片优化、懒加载等技术手段,成功将页面加载时间缩短了50%以上,用户满意度显著提升。
2. 案例二:XX金融APP H5营销页面设计
在该金融APP的H5营销页面设计中,我们注重界面设计的简洁性与交互体验的流畅性。通过合理的布局规划、色彩搭配以及动画效果的应用,成功吸引了大量用户的关注与参与。
五、总结
H5网页开发作为连接用户与内容的桥梁,其重要性不言而喻。在未来的发展中,我们将继续关注技术趋势与市场需求的变化,不断优化与提升H5网页的开发质量与用户体验。希望本文能为广大开发者提供一些有益的参考与启示。